'82 300D vs. '87 300SDL - Advice?

I'm a happy VW TDI owner planning to take the plunge into MB Diesel ownership if the financial stars align. The two cars I'm considering are these:

'87 300SDL, 150k miles. VG-E condition in all respects, trap oxidizer removed & bypassed, owned and maintained for 1/2 its life by an excellent DIY mechanic who's fixed a lot of niggling issues and identified a few more (none of them serious). Price: $7k, plus another $2k or so for e-code lights, new wheels, timing chain replacement, etc. that I'd do if I bought it.

'82 300D, 100k miles. Mint, I mean straight out of the showroom, I've never seen a car this age this clean. Stock except for replacement stereo. Maint. records not available but based on condition presumed to be maintained by the book. If there are any major systems about to fail, however, I doubt they've been touched. Price: $4500

I've driven and inspected both cars and would be happy owning either one, though I haven't had a PPI done (and I'm a mechanical layman, not expert).

I'm waiting to get some financial issues resolved to let me buy, and one of them might be gone by then. Disregarding that, I guess I'm looking for guidance on likely problems, costs, maintenance issues to look for in these cars at these ages and with this mileage. Assume very moderate mechanical ability, though willing to learn.
